Output 2a28565193f94f80c4685451febf0efc927f49042498ef74ef3c9d844e6b6368:2

value
1148200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a67c90e45875e1de7feda8d4eaeefad94d07f75b OP_EQUAL
address
3GsKKPDmhPADquyvNjT3Qxq8c6JPJfuagC
transaction
2a28565193f94f80c4685451febf0efc927f49042498ef74ef3c9d844e6b6368
confirmations
309771
spent
true